Before opening the laptop read Disabling the built-in battery on p.66 (p.72 of 112 pdf) of the hardware maintenance manual for the laptop.
Then go to p.68 and p.77 (74 & 83 of 112 pdf) respectively, to see how to remove the battery, base cover and memory modules
According to the specifications for the laptop, it supports 32GB max / PC3-12800 1600MHz DDR3L, non-parity dual-channel capable memory modules in two DDR3L SO-DIMM sockets i.e. 2 x 16GB modules.

I figured it out yesterday, my issue was that the bottom cover would not come out. there was GLUE between the cover and the fan exhaust...
It came out, not nicely but it did. I cleaned the glue.
